Vincennes University is a great option for students pursuing a degree in electromechanical engineering technology. Vincennes University is a fairly large public university located in the town of Vincennes. This university ranks 14th out of 42 schools for overall quality in the state of Indiana.

There were approximately 116 electromechanical engineering technology students who graduated with this degree at Vincennes University in the most recent data year. Students who receive their degree from the electromechanical engineering tech program make around $74,586 for their early career.
